Ryu Ga Gotoku Studio is a studio within Sega CS1 responsible for more recent Yakuza games. It was spun off from CS1 after the development of Yakuza: Dead Souls was completed. According to Masayoshi Yokoyama, one of the leads of the studio, the studio is not a company organization but rather a "concept" or a "production team", much like Sonic Team. For non-Yakuza games, it has been used in Japan for Binary Domain.
